Job description
The Client Service Coordinator ("CSC") drives the flow of clients and pets through the hospital, maximizes the productivity of the veterinary medical team (in terms of numbers of clients and pets), ensures good communication with associates and clients, and coordinates the care of clients and pets in a happy, welcoming, friendly and efficient manner, influencing clients to return and refer their friends and families
The pay range for this role is
$15.39 - $19.67 Hourly
The pay range listed reflects a general hiring range for the area, with the specific rate determined based on the candidate's experience, skill level, and education, and may vary depending on location or applicable minimum wage laws.

Frequently asked questions
Q: What skills or qualities help someone succeed as a Customer Service Coordinator?
A: To succeed as a Customer Service Coordinator, key technical skills include proficiency in customer relationship management (CRM) software, strong communication and problem-solving skills, and the ability to navigate multiple software systems, such as email management tools and helpdesk platforms. Soft skills that contribute to success in this role include empathy, active listening, and conflict resolution skills, as well as the ability to work in a fast-paced environment and maintain a positive attitude under pressure. By possessing these technical and soft skills, a Customer Service Coordinator can effectively manage customer interactions, resolve issues efficiently, and provide exceptional service, ultimately supporting career growth and effectiveness in the role.
Q: What is the career path for a Customer Service Coordinator?
A: A Customer Service Coordinator typically starts as an entry-level role, progressing to a Customer Service Representative or Team Lead position, and eventually advancing to a Senior Customer Service Manager or Operations Manager role. Key opportunities for skill development include learning customer relationship management (CRM) software, conflict resolution, and communication techniques, as well as developing leadership and problem-solving skills. Long-term career prospects may lead to roles in customer experience management, account management, or even sales and business development, offering a range of opportunities for professional growth and advancement.
